Workforce Education for Addressing the Opioid Crisis in Iowa
Iowa is grappling with an escalating opioid crisis that has seen overdose deaths increase by 40% from 2019 to 2020. Despite ongoing efforts to improve access to treatment, many healthcare workers lack the specialized skills necessary to deliver evidence-based practices that can effectively address substance use disorders (SUDs). According to state health reports, a significant proportion of healthcare providers have not received adequate training related to opioid use disorder, exacerbating the challenges faced by affected individuals and families.
The demographics in need of enhanced workforce training include rural populations, low-income families, and communities severely impacted by addiction. Over 30% of Iowans live in rural areas where healthcare access can be limited, creating additional barriers for individuals to obtain necessary support and treatment for SUDs. This systemic issue necessitates a targeted response to ensure that healthcare professionals are ready and equipped to deal with the opioid crisis head-on.
This grant funding initiative focuses on providing specialized education and training for healthcare workers addressing the opioid crisis in Iowa. By focusing on evidence-based practices and policy training, the program aims to build a workforce that is not only knowledgeable but also competent in implementing effective treatment strategies. Training will include the latest evidence-based guidelines, harm reduction strategies, and collaborative approaches to care, ensuring that all participants have the tools necessary to improve outcomes for their clients.
Organizations seeking this funding must outline a detailed curriculum focused on the essential skills and knowledge necessary to address the opioid crisis effectively. This includes outlining interactive educational components, partnerships with local healthcare facilities, and a plan for assessing the impact of training on participant skill levels and treatment outcomes.
The anticipated outcomes include improved service delivery capabilities among trained healthcare workers and enhanced patient outcomes in communities hard hit by the opioid crisis. This funding represents a vital step toward fortifying Iowa's healthcare workforce, increasing the state's readiness to address substance use disorders efficiently and effectively. By investing in workforce education, Iowa aims to create a robust foundation for addressing the pressing challenges associated with the ongoing opioid crisis.
